University of Texas System Police Academy The UTSP Academy instructs the basic licensing course to cadets and in-service training to officers. System Board of Regents on December 8, 1967.

The University of Texas System Police Academy was created by unanimous vote of the U.T. The first training class of peace officers graduated in 1968. The academy is licensed by the Texas Commission on Law Enforcement (TCOLE) and has completed nearly 100 basic training schools for peace officers since 1968 graduating more than 2,000 police cadets. Both basic and in-service training services are pro

vided to our 14 police departments across the U.T. System by the academy. Training is managed and coordinated with TCOLE through the Office of Director of Police. Training classes can be open to law enforcement agencies across the state, or closed to U.T. System Police only, dependent on the topics of instruction. Training directly sponsored by the academy meets or exceeds TCOLE requirements and is reported as continuing education credit.
